1

Discover Tanzania's Wild Beauty: Luxury Safari Unfolds

News Discuss 
Tanzania, a land of unparalleled beauty, beckons adventurers to explore its untamed wilderness. Here, luxury ensures an unforgettable experience as you embark on the heart of Africa. Imagine observing majestic https://kiaraqhyr069012.blogzet.com/discover-tanzania-s-wild-beauty-luxury-safari-unfolds-50150452

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story